About The Role

Working for our subsidiary company, Sparks Managed Services, as a Nursery Practitioner you will provide a nursery facility within The Sheffield College, offering a high standard of physical, emotional, social and intellectual care for children. You will work as part of a team to give an enabling environment in which all individual children can play, develop and learn.


Main Responsibilities

* Ensure the ethos, implementation and legal requirements of the Early Years Foundation Stage are embedded within practice, working alongside the manager and staff team to fulfill the setting’s philosophy.
* Take an interest in children and families, treating them as individuals with respect and ensuring a high‑quality environment that meets individual needs and is aware of disabilities, family cultures and medical histories.
* Advise the manager/deputy of any concerns, such as with children, parents, or safety of the environment; preserve confidentiality as necessary.
* Provide support for children with special educational needs, liaising with senior staff to promote welfare and development; assist coordinators such as Senco and equal opportunities in their duties.
* Ensure children's and adults' safety by adhering to health and safety policies and procedures, including risk assessments, supervising children arriving/leaving, and visually checking equipment and resources.
* Gain experience in maintaining records required by Ofsted Registration legislation, including development records, observations, accidents, incidents and risk assessments.
* Obtain a Paediatric First Aid qualification and, once qualified, undertake duties within the Nursery approved code of practice.
* Ensure all work activities underpin the College’s commitment to safeguarding; act promptly on any concerns about a child/young person, recording and referring to the nursery DSL or DSD.
* Support trainees and students on placements by assisting, supporting and providing appropriate feedback to the Senior Nursery Worker.
* Record and report incidents related to allegations and report breaches of Child Protection and safeguarding policies and legislation.
